Key Players to Watch: Keegan Bradley Leads the Charge

One standout at this year’s Wyndham Championship is U.S. Ryder Cup captain Keegan Bradley, who occupies a solid position at 10th in the FedEx Cup standings. Though he is already qualified for the Playoffs, Bradley is keen on proving himself as a player before stepping fully into his captaincy role. With +2500 odds to win, this formidable player is one to watch closely. His strong past performances, especially as he aims to make an impression on potential Ryder Cup selections, add another layer of intrigue.

Betting Favorites: The Top Contenders

The two co-betting favorites entering the Wyndham Championship are Ben Griffin and Matt Fitzpatrick, both coming in with favorable +2000 odds. Griffin has had a stellar season, already securing two victories, while Fitzpatrick is riding a wave of momentum that has him back in the spotlight. Their form and aggressive playing style make them formidable contenders as they aim for victory in this critical tournament.

Dark Horses and Emerging Stars

While the favorites are well-established, the Wyndham Championship is also a chance for dark horses like Robert MacIntyre and the rising star Akshay Bhatia, who both hold +2800 and +3000 odds, respectively. MacIntyre’s resilience and skill on the greens make him a surprise package, while Bhatia is gaining traction as a youth sensation. Veteran Jordan Spieth, also at +3000, is another player who cannot be overlooked, given his extensive experience in high-pressure situations.

The Odds Landscape

As the tournament approaches, let’s take a closer look at the current odds for the top contenders:

  • Ben Griffin: +2000
  • Matt Fitzpatrick: +2000
  • Keegan Bradley: +2500
  • Robert MacIntyre: +2800
  • Akshay Bhatia: +3000
  • Jordan Spieth: +3000

This list highlights not only the players favored to win but also a mix of skill, experience, and exciting potential. Bettors should closely analyze each player’s recent performances when making their picks.

The Venue: Sedgefield Country Club

The Wyndham Championship will take place at the historic Sedgefield Country Club in Greensboro, North Carolina. Known for its challenging layout, the course demands a blend of precision and strategy. Even the best players must adapt their game to navigate the tricky greens and demanding fairways. Familiarity with the course conditions could provide an edge to those who have played there before.
